Starting in September, Logan Ware joins us from the University of Pennsylvania, where he earned a B.A. in Chemical Physics, with a Minor in Mathematics. As a research assistant, Logan worked on several projects for the Sudbury Neutrino Observatory that included writing software, building and modifying electronics for data acquisition, and conducting experiments on photomultiplier tubes. A competitive swimmer for 17 years, Logan was a four-year varsity member of the Penn swimming team. He specialized in Sprint Freestyle and his best race was the 100 meters. In his spare time, Logan enjoys reading science fiction; Isaac Asimov is his favorite author.
